Overview of searching for content in Microsoft 365 Archive

Content that has been archived either via site archive or file archive can be found by end-users. End-users can utilize SharePoint or OneDrive search to find these archived results. The results follow permission trimming and will still search the contents of files, exactly as search works for active content.

In OneDrive web search, users can select the "Archived" pill to return archived results. This returns relevant content that is part of an archived site or has been archived at the file level. Content that has been archived at the file level can be reactivated by the current user. Content that is part of an archived site requires a SharePoint administrator to reactivate before it can be accessed.

In OneDrive web search, users can choose to include archived content by selecting the "Archived" option under the "file-type" dropdown. This returns relevant content that is part of an archived site or has been archived at the file level. Content that is part of an archived site requires a SharePoint administrator to reactivate before it can be accessed.
